Output ebc505d5664b77315d83af60fe50fb9964d23b1ade918a59ab2415f8e2140559:175

value
2989938
script pubkey
OP_0 OP_PUSHBYTES_20 aba6b5dc151df2ce3c47687fab70b8954f937569
address
bc1q4wntthq4rhevu0z8dpl6ku9cj48exatf0eyvkj
transaction
ebc505d5664b77315d83af60fe50fb9964d23b1ade918a59ab2415f8e2140559
spent
true